As you may or may not know, Stiles organized an effort to provide relief to victims of Katrina.

Well, I have an update.

He just called to let me know how things are going. He and Idjiit are just outside of Montgomery, Alabama and they plan on taking I-10 into Mississippi "until there is no more I-10". They have over 7,000 pounds of supplies (both comfort and medical) to distribute, as well as fuel for the people who need it.

I'm just proud to have been a little part of this, and I'll provide updates as I get them.

UPDATE!!

They are currently in Slidell, Alabama.
They have been all over Mississippi ... Ocean Springs, Biloxi, Gulf Port, Waveland ...

Pretty much everything that was not clothing has been distributed. About 1/3 of the trailer is still filled and they're looking to pick up more supplies.

They are going to head up I-12 toward Baton Rouge because I-10 is so fucked up.

Also, Stiles wanted it known that the FEMA people are all over the place helping people. That's good to hear.

When I asked how everyone (both gov't and civilian) were reacting to his efforts he replied, in ultimate Stiles fashion, "It's all been thumbs up, man."
